a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Aurimas Liutikas <aurimas@google.com>2021-03-05 17:17:40 +0000
committerAutomer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>2021-03-05 17:17:40 +0000
commit8108e70cc2a37a6639c982cd0b0f9467f615002c (patch)
treef8388a090300d9fc01c613bd17c6ed5f1ad2fa21
parent63c2232d80ffad3b6298f401d3004c45bdc2d9a8 (diff)
parent2ad4efceff02cc7b518a2f9d47ad07a435daad9f (diff)
downloadprotobuf-8108e70cc2a37a6639c982cd0b0f9467f615002c.tar.gz
Merge "Suppress inconsistent-missing-override warnings in libprotobuf in cmake" into androidx-main am: 2ad4efceffandroidx-platform-dev-temp
Original change: https://android-review.googlesource.com/c/platform/external/protobuf/+/1619828 MUST ONLY BE SUBMITTED BY AUTOMERGER Change-Id: I71cd4f93bb1b8ed9c2098d10f5cdf7915b61ea66
-rw-r--r--cmake/libprotobuf.cmake2
1 files changed, 2 insertions, 0 deletions
diff --git a/cmake/libprotobuf.cmake b/cmake/libprotobuf.cmake
index fd70da7e4..71fdb004f 100644
--- a/cmake/libprotobuf.cmake
+++ b/cmake/libprotobuf.cmake
@@ -126,6 +126,8 @@ if(MSVC AND protobuf_BUILD_SHARED_LIBS)
PUBLIC PROTOBUF_USE_DLLS
PRIVATE LIBPROTOBUF_EXPORTS)
endif()
+# Suppress inconsistent-missing-override warnings that are being ignored upstream
+target_compile_options(libprotobuf PRIVATE -Wno-inconsistent-missing-override)
set_target_properties(libprotobuf PROPERTIES
VERSION ${protobuf_VERSION}
OUTPUT_NAME ${LIB_PREFIX}protobuf